Microsoft Intune and Esper are competing in mobile device management and dedicated device management. Intune has an advantage with its platform integration and security features, while Esper excels in managing dedicated Android devices and customization.
Features: Microsoft Intune provides comprehensive security controls, integration across Microsoft services, and extensive policy management. Esper offers management capabilities for dedicated Android devices, customizable software deployment, and broad monitoring tools.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Microsoft Intune's deployment is simple within the Microsoft ecosystem, with robust customer support tailored for large enterprises. Esper focuses on Android devices, offering step-by-step deployment guidance and responsive, personalized support.
Pricing and ROI: Microsoft Intune may have higher setup costs due to subscription models but offers ROI through productivity and seamless integration with Microsoft infrastructures. Esper provides competitive pricing for managing large Android fleets, offering clear ROI through cost-effective management and operational efficiency.
Microsoft Intune provides centralized management of mobile devices and applications, ensuring security, compliance, and productivity through integration with Microsoft services like Microsoft 365 and Azure Active Directory.
Organizations use Intune for managing mobile devices and applications, enhancing security and compliance across platforms. With features like single sign-on, conditional access, and zero-touch deployment via Autopilot, it facilitates efficient operations. Intune's scalability, easy enrollment, and capabilities such as remote wipe support diverse device management, offering robust data protection and efficient operation. Despite its features, improvement areas include reporting, compatibility with non-Microsoft devices, and better support for macOS and Linux devices.
